Design best practices
Principles that keep patterns trustworthy
Use these guidance points when implementing patterns in government digital services so the experience stays coherent and accessible.
Progressive Disclosure
Reveal information in stages so users are never overwhelmed all at once.
Clear Feedback
Provide immediate, clear feedback for every user action.
Consistent Navigation
Keep navigation uniform and predictable across every service.
Mobile-First Approach
Design first for mobile devices on limited bandwidth.
Accessibility by Default
Build WCAG 2.1 AA accessibility into every pattern by default.
Multilingual Support
Support content and layout across all 2 supported languages.
Accessibility in patterns
Accessibility is built into every pattern
Every pattern in the UX4G Design System is designed with accessible headings, keyboard navigation, screen reader support, focus management, and clear error messaging.
